Before a phone model is available for sale to the public, it must be tested and
certified to the FCC that it does not exceed the limit established by the U.S.
government-adopted requirement for safe exposure. The tests are performed
on position and locations (for example, at the ear and worn on the body) as
required by FCC for each model. The highest SAR value for this model phone
as reported to the FCC when tested for use at the ear is 0.35 W/kg, and when
worn on the body, is 0.29 W/kg. (Body-worn measurements differ among phone
models, depending upon available accessories and FCC requirements). While
there may be differences between the SAR levels of various phones and at
various positions, they all meet the U.S. government requirement.

For body worn operation, this phone has been tested and meets the FCC RF
exposure guidelines when used with an accessory designated for this product
or when used with an accessory that contains no metal and that positions the
handset a minimum of 1.5 cm from the body.
Non-compliance with the above restrictions may result in violation of FCC RF
Exposure guidelines.
* In the United States, the SAR limit for wireless mobile phones used by the public is
1.6 watts/kg (W/kg) averaged over one gram of tissue. SAR values may vary
depending upon national reporting requirements and the network band.
